Mexica, by Stavros Megalos

Adventure ID = 165
Date Submitted = 2002-04-01

Author's Description:

Mexica (pronounced meh-SHEE-kah) is the name the Aztecs called themselves in their language, Nahuatl. This should be a fairly easy adventure with a few difficult tasks scattered in. Due to lack of space on the appropriate world map, Meso-america has been relocated onto the main island of Atlantis. All of the city names and many of the alliances are historically accurate, although the events are purely fictional. Although set in the city of Tenochtitlan, the adventure bears no resemblance to the adventure of that name previously downloaded to Zeus Heaven, although the city map does due to the requirements of historical accuracy.

My apologies for neglecting to place this wee warning in my adventure description. I have noticed when chatting with other Z/P players that many have the habit of sitting in an episode or colony for a long period intentionally not fulfilling one episode goal (often a 'set-aside') while amassing great amounts of money. This often lets them avoid elements of later episodes that are meant to be challenges.

In my adventures, I often allow what I hope to be a more than reasonable time for completion of each episode (usually double the time I think an average player should take), then begin to introduce events of increasing difficulty for the player such as invasions, god invasions, and disasters. These events are designed to convince the player to complete the episode and move on.

An annual save when playing Z/P is always recommended so that if an unexpected event comes about while playing, you can always return to a prior save and complete the episode before the event or make preparations to withstand it.
